Activation of the Pseudomonas aeruginosa glycerol regulon reduces antibiotic susceptibility and modulates virulence phenotypes.
Loss of the glpR gene reduces tobramycin susceptibility in the CF-adapted isolate FRD1, and this effect is mediated through the activation of the glycerol regulon, which influences antibiotic resistance and virulence traits.
